Output 284ee34e22ef55926b64a873d2f8426dc18cc72f837f35fdb96acdd4940bd2a4:1

value
13799517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bc6fb72e9e1a76e5d9b0e079601aca1c886a2b6 OP_EQUAL
address
3A4HnXYknenc8B3EZLf8dmicLBtFukW8kA
transaction
284ee34e22ef55926b64a873d2f8426dc18cc72f837f35fdb96acdd4940bd2a4
confirmations
267780
spent
true